I don't think it is necessarily a case of having 'celebs' there (I certainly don't think people would come to meet me - as this one has proved!), a munch can work just as well without them, and Mike invites them without telling anyone they are coming (witness Sammy last time in Bristol)! However promotion is everything. It isn't good enough to pick a date and tell people to come. Whoever does it needs to keep on promoting it over and over cos otherwise people (already nervous) get the impression they might be the only ones there.

The London meets (for example) do well through their relentless posting prior to the event (amongst other things) which might make for a dull thread on the forum for people who know they can't come but it does get other people to turn up.

Also perhaps before announcing the date, some behind-the-scenes work can be done to find out if the date is convenient for a number of people - preferably enough to avoid cancellation.

I know this makes it more work, but organising anything is harder work than it seems.
